About Sanctions & Export Controls Law in Novosibirsk, Russia

Sanctions and export controls refer to the legal regulations that govern the transfer of goods, technologies, and services across borders, especially with regard to countries or entities subject to economic or political restrictions. In Novosibirsk, Russia, such laws are strictly enforced due to the country's position in international trade and geopolitical relations. Sanctions can be imposed by the Russian government or by international bodies, and export controls target sensitive items such as dual-use goods, military technology, and other controlled commodities. For residents and businesses in Novosibirsk, compliance with these regulations is mandatory and violations can lead to severe penalties.

Local Laws Overview

Sanctions and export controls in Novosibirsk are governed by several layers of legislation, regulations, and governmental orders. The key aspects include:

  • Russian federal laws on export controls - These include the Law on Export Control (No. 183-FZ), which establishes criteria for what goods and technologies are controlled, procedures for licensing, and penalties for violations.
  • Sanctions and embargoes - Russia imposes its own sanctions, both in response to international developments and as part of its foreign policy. Export to several countries, including certain sectors of the European Union, United States, and Ukraine, may be restricted or prohibited.
  • Customs and border regulations - The Federal Customs Service supervises the movement of sensitive goods and ensures compliance with export control laws at the border in Novosibirsk region.
  • Local enforcement - Local law enforcement and customs officials in Novosibirsk have authority to investigate and prosecute violations, confiscate goods, and fine offenders.
  • Administrative and criminal liability - Penalties for breaching export controls or sanctions can involve large fines, loss of permits, and even imprisonment.

Staying up-to-date with regulatory changes and engaging with qualified counsel is essential for local individuals and businesses.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the difference between sanctions and export controls?

Sanctions are restrictions imposed on specific countries, entities, or individuals, often for political or security reasons. Export controls are broader rules that regulate the transfer of certain goods, technologies, and software, regardless of the destination.

Who enforces sanctions and export controls in Novosibirsk?

The Federal Customs Service and regional law enforcement agencies are primarily responsible for supervising and enforcing these laws in Novosibirsk.

What are 'dual-use' goods?

Dual-use goods are products, equipment, or technologies that have both civilian and military applications. Their export is tightly regulated to prevent misuse.

Do I need a license to export controlled items?

Yes, if the items are listed as controlled under Russian export control laws, you must apply for and receive an export license before shipping them abroad.

What happens if I accidentally violate sanctions regulations?

Unintentional violations can still result in administrative penalties, fines, or seizure of goods. Legal counsel can help mitigate consequences and structure a response.

Are there international sanctions that apply within Russia?

Russian law does not recognize direct applicability of foreign sanctions, but engaging in transactions that violate UN or Russian-imposed sanctions can still result in legal risk and business complications.

Can personal travelers be affected by export control laws?

Yes. Travelers carrying sensitive technology, software, or large sums of currency could attract scrutiny or penalties if controls are violated, even unintentionally.

How often do the regulations change?

The regulatory landscape can change rapidly, especially due to international events or changes in Russia's foreign policy. It is important to seek current information regularly.

What legal defenses are available in enforcement actions?

Legal defenses may include lack of intent, procedural violations by authorities, or evidence that goods were not actually subject to control. Each case depends on its specific facts.
